.acdList.acdList-privacy h3{
 font-size: 14px;
 padding: 6px 10px;
 border-left: 3px solid #ff0000;
 margin-bottom: 10px;
}


.acdList .privacy-container{
 margin-top: 30px;
}
.acdList .privacy-container li{
 /* list-style: decimal inside ; */
}
.acdList h3{
 font-size: 14px;
 padding: 6px 10px;
 border-left: 3px solid #ff0000;
 margin-bottom: 10px;
}
 .acdList.acdList-privacy {
  width: calc(980px - 40px);
 }
 .headerTopInner-privacy {
  width: calc(980px - 40px);
 }
 header.header-privacy{
  height: 460px;
 }
 .privacyPolicy_lead,.privacy-container p{
  margin-bottom: 1em;
 }
 .privacyPolicy_lead{
  width: 700px;
 }
 .privacyPolicy_list li{
  margin-bottom: 1.5em;
  text-indent: -3em;
  padding-left: 3em;
 }
 @media screen and (max-width: 768px) {
 header.header-privacy{
  height: 400px;
 }
 .headerTopInner.headerTopInner-privacy {
  width:100%;
 }
 .acdList.acdList-privacy {
  width: calc(100% - 40px);
 }
 .privacyPolicy_lead{
  width: 100%;
 }
 .headerTop_title{
  text-align: center;
 }
}